My husband just got a fake Hermès silk scarf too. Last month he went to a legit looking Ariat boot outlet website and ordered some boots. The site was fake and flagged by our bank. They then used his info to ship over this scarf. It’s called brushing and it’s a thing in China to get verified purchases that they can leave positive feedback on. We already cancelled his debit card and got another one...everyone should do the same
